• Pulis: I had a chat with him and explained what we do as a football clubWest Bromwich Albion manager Tony Pulis has rebuked controversial Irish midfielder James McClean for not respecting the British national anthem before a friendly match in the United States.
Before Albion’s game against Charleston Battery in South Carolina,both teams turned towards the national flags during the anthems, but McClean turned absent and stood with head down.
